Etymology

The name ‘Yuma’ in Tshiluba is derived from the root word ‘luma’ which means peace or to be peaceful.

Linguistic family: Niger-Congo > Atlantic-Congo > Volta-Congo > Benue-Congo > Bantu > Luba

Cultural context

In Luba culture, names are often chosen based on circumstances surrounding the birth or desired traits for the child. ‘Yuma’ reflects the community’s aspiration for a harmonious and tranquil life for the child.

Symbolism

The name ‘Yuma’ symbolises the Luba people’s value of peace and the hope for a life free from conflict and strife.
